Unhappy My 4 year old beagle dog has a bad rash

Hi all, I could sure use some help. My 4-year-old male beagle (King) has a bad rash around his anal area and tail (where it connects to his body). The skin is very red, and looks like a piece of raw meat. The area secretes a creamy pus substance. The area seems to be itchy, and there is some occasional bleeding.

He is being seen and treated by a local vet, but after almost four weeks, the rash has not improved one bit. His tail area also has some swelling, so we have to get him on his back and clean him every time he does his business. The vet has tried steroids, medicated powder, 3 different antibiotics. She had discovered that he is diabetic, and he is now receiving insulin twice a day.

We have tried using Gold Bond medicated powder, Butt Balm, A+D Diaper Rash cream, Aquaphor Healing Ointment, Neosporin, corn starch, and none of these have had any negative or positive effects.

He has lost his appetite, does not want his favorites foods, and is lethargic (sleeps most the time).

Here are some things to eliminate:
(1) He has been tested for allergies and everything has been eliminated that he is allergic to.
(2) The problem is not due to fleas or other insects.
(3) Not due to mange.

Any help or suggestions would sure be appreciated. We are willing to try anything to give him some comfort. Thanks for reading this!
